Tamla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ights
As per the 2011 Census, Tamla Village has a population of 732 (732) with 375 (375) males and 357 (357) females.The sex ratio in Tamla is 952,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.
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Tamla Village is 75 (75) which is 10.25% of Tamla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Tamla Village is 1206 females for every 1000 males.
Note : In the 2011 Census, Tamla village is listed as part of the Ondal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Barddhaman District in the state of WEST BENGAL in INDIA.

Tamla Literacy Rate
Tamla Village has a literacy rate of 75.34% which is higher than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Tamla Village is 83.87 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Tamla Village is 66.14 higher than national average of 64.63%.

Tamla Scheduled Castes (SC) Population
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Tamla Village is 366 (366) with 193 (193) males and 173 (173) females, which is 50% of Tamla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 897 females for every 1000 males.
Tamla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population
Scheduled Tribes(ST) Population in Tamla Village is 19 (19) with 8 (8) males and 11 (11) females, which is 2.6% of Tamla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Tribes is 1375 females for every 1000 males.

Tamla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view
In Tamla Village, there are about 255 (255) workers, making up nearly 34.84% of the Tamla Village total population. Out of these, around 227 (227) are male workers, and about 28 (28) are female workers.
